Abstract

The invention provides an SPECT and PET dual-mode imaging system and an imaging method thereof and relates to the technical field of medical imaging. The system comprises a work mode setting unit, a detector and an image reconstruction unit, wherein the work mode setting unit is used for setting the work mode of the SPECT and PET dual-mode imaging system; the work mode comprises an SPECT single-mode imaging mode, a PET single-mode imaging mode and an SPECT / PET dual-mode imaging mode; the detector is used for collecting corresponding gamma rays according to the work mode and storing the gamma rays as SPECT / PET imaging data according to energy size of the gamma rays; the image reconstruction unit is used for processing the SPECT / PET imaging data so as to obtain SPECT / PET reconstruction images. The SPECT / PET imaging can share one detector, so that the radiation dose of the SPECT and PET dual-mode imaging system to human bodies is reduced, and the SPECT and PET dual-mode imaging system is small in size, low in cost and convenient to movement and adjustment.

technical field [0001] The invention belongs to the technical field of medical imaging, and in particular relates to a SPECT (Single PhotoEmission Computed Tomography, single photon emission computed tomography) and PET (Positron Emission Tomography, positron emission tomography) dual-mode imaging system and an imaging method thereof. Background technique [0002] Medical imaging technology is divided into two categories: structural imaging technology and functional imaging technology. Common structural imaging techniques include CT (Computed Tomography, computer X-ray tomography), MRI (Magnetic Resonance Imaging, magnetic resonance imaging) and ultrasound imaging, while functional imaging techniques include optical and nuclear medicine functional imaging lamps. Nuclear medicine functional imaging is divided into two imaging techniques: PET and SPECT according to different radioactive tracers in the body.
